Abstract
Glass with composition 88SiO2–6Li2O–6Nb2O5 (mol%) was successfully prepared by the sol–gel technique. The dried and translucent gel was heat-treated at temperatures between 500 °C and 800 °C. Lithium niobate crystallites, an important ferroelectric material, were detected in the gel derived glass–ceramics heat-treated above 650 °C. The dc electrical conductivity (σdc) temperature dependence shows two regions with different activation energies. The dielectric constant decreases with an increase in the treatment temperature. The Z″ frequency dependence shows two relaxation peaks, one at frequencies >1 kHz and another at low frequencies. The mean value of the relaxation times shifts to higher frequencies with an increase in measurement temperature. These dielectric behavior was an R0(R1CPE1)(R2CPE2) equivalent circuit, using a complex non-linear least squares algorithm. The electrical and dielectrical behavior, of the glass materials, shows the important role of the treatment temperature on the gel–glass structure.
